上海点餐小程序开发工具
上海点餐小程序是一款基于微信生态的小程序,是为了方便用户在微信平台上订餐、外卖等的一个工具。上海点餐小程序包括前端页面展示和后端接口调用等多个方面,需要使用到多种技术和工具,下面将对其开发原理进行详细介绍。1.开发工具上海点餐小程序的开发需要借助微信开发者工具,微信开发者工具是官方提供的一款开发小程...
2024-08-13 围观 : 0次
Netapi是微信小程序开发的一种技术方案,它的全称是网络API,是为实现微信小程序后端服务与前端交互而设计的一种通信协议。Netapi基于HTTP/HTTPS协议,以RESTful风格为基础,实现前后端交互的数据传输和功能调用。
Netapi的作用是将后端服务封装成RESTful接口,以供前端调用。因此,在使用Netapi前需要完成后端服务的编写以及对应的RESTful接口设计。
在小程序中,我们使用wx.request方法进行RESTful接口的调用。wx.request方法支持GET、POST、PUT、DELETE等HTTP方法,可以实现对RESTful接口的各种操作。
例如,我们可以这样调用一个GET请求:
``` javascript
wx.request({
url: 'https://example.com/api/books',
method: 'GET',
success (res) {
console.log(res.data)
}
})
```
这段代码会向https://example.com/api/books发送一个GET请求,并将返回数据输出到控制台上。同样的,我们也可以使用wx.request发送POST请求:
``` javascript
wx.request({
url: 'https://example.com/api/books',
method: 'POST',
data: {
title: 'book title',
author: 'book author',
price: 20.00
},
success (res) {
console.log(res.data)
}
})
```
这段代码会向https://example.com/api/books发送一个POST请求,并携带title、author和price三个参数。服务器接收到请求后,会将这三个参数保存到数据库中,并返回保存成功的信息。返回数据会输出到控制台上。
Netapi的设计思路是让前端开发人员不需要了解后端服务的实现细节,只需要了解RESTful接口的设计和使用方法。这样,在实际开发中,前端和后端可以相互独立,互不影响地进行开发。当接口发生变化时,也只需要修改接口的定义,而不需要修改前后端的实现代码。这样可以大大提高开发效率,降低开发成本。
总的来说,Netapi是微信小程序开发的一种技术方案,它使用RESTful风格实现前后端交互,让前端开发人员不需要了解后端服务的实现细节,只需要了解RESTful接口的设计和使用方法。在实际开发中,Netapi可以大大提高开发效率,降低开发成本。
上海点餐小程序是一款基于微信生态的小程序,是为了方便用户在微信平台上订餐、外卖等的一个工具。上海点餐小程序包括前端页面展示和后端接口调用等多个方面,需要使用到多种技术和工具,下面将对其开发原理进行详细介绍。1.开发工具上海点餐小程序的开发需要借助微信开发者工具,微信开发者工具是官方提供的一款开发小程...
Java小程序开发微信支付涉及到的步骤有很多,需要先进行微信支付的API接入,然后再进行开发工作。本文将详细介绍Java小程序开发微信支付的整个流程。1、申请微信商户号在进行微信支付之前,需要到微信支付官方网站注册商户号,通过审核后,就能获得微信支付所需要的API接口的权限。商户号...
Java安卓小程序开发是一项非常流行的技术,在移动互联网领域有广泛的应用。本文将为大家介绍Java安卓小程序的开发原理以及详细的开发教程。一、Java安卓小程序开发原理Java安卓小程序开发的基本原理是基于Android SDK和Java编程语言进行开发。Android是一种基于L...
小程序开发工具是一款开发微信小程序的工具,它提供了代码编辑、调试、预览、上传等开发所需的基本功能,便于开发人员快速、高效地开发微信小程序。本文将介绍小程序开发工具的原理、功能和版本。一、小程序开发工具的原理小程序是基于微信公众号开发的一种应用,小程序的开发与传统网站开发有所不同。在传统网站开发中,我...
健康饮食已经不再只是个人努力的结果,而是一个由社群互动和科技支持共同推动的过程。健康饮食小程序社区提供了一个互相学习、分享经验和相互激励的平台,成为了推动健康饮食习惯养成的重要工具。本文将探讨如何有效参与健康饮食小程序中的社区互动,以实现个人饮食目标...